In the ten years since its publication, Japanese for Busy People has won acceptance worldwide as an

effective, easy-to-understand textbook, either for classroom use or for independent study. In this new


edition, numerous revisions and additions have been made, taking into account the comments and responses of


both students and teachers who have been using the course.

In Book I, the revisions are directed at making the grammatical explanations easier to understand, while

adding further explanations of points that students have difficulty with. Changes have also been made in


favor of more natural practice sentences and dialogues. In addition, new appendices list the particles,


interrogatives, and sentence patterns in the book, as well as the kanji introduced.

More fundamental revisions have been made to Book II, which has been expanded and divided into two volumes,

Book II and Book Ill. The changes result in a smoother transition from Book I, make new grammatical


elements clearer, and present more natural practice dialogues and exercise sentences.

This concise course in natural Japanese is ideal for such students as businessmen whose aim is a working

knowledge of the spoken language in everyday life. "Survival Japanese for Adults," as it might be called,


gets to the heart of the language without recourse to childish or classroom-only Japanese.

Vocabulary and grammar have been limited to about one-third that usually encountered in beginner courses,

and words and patterns that students will find immediately useful are emphasized.

The thirty lessons are composed of dialogues, notes on grammar, and vocabulary, exercises and quizzes. In

addition to developing verbal fluency, by the time the student is one-third the way through Book I he will
